  • the present disclosure relates to the field of digital television, for example, to a method and apparatus for digital television descrambling.
  • Digital TV provides people with rich program content and high-quality audio-visual enjoyment. Compared with analog TV, digital TV has small signal loss and good reception effect, but digital TV has an obvious disadvantage. It is slow for users to scramble programs. The experience is poor.
  • a commonly used method for fast channel switching descrambling is to simultaneously descramble a three-way program, that is, simultaneously parsing two programs before and after the scrambled program in the scrambled program and the program list into a control word (Control Word, CW).
  • Some methods even parse all the programs at the current frequency point out of the CW.
  • the processor in the top box the total number of filters (Filter) and the smart card communication time, etc., all the current frequencies are analyzed.
  • the CW of the program is unrealistic, and simultaneously descrambling the three-way program will take up more hardware resources.
  • the present disclosure provides a method and apparatus for digital television descrambling, which can quickly descramble a channel for a scrambled program with less hardware resources.

  • FIG. 1 is a schematic flowchart diagram of a method for descrambling digital television provided by this embodiment.
  • the method of this embodiment can be performed by a set top box of a digital television, and can be applied to a scene in which a digital television switches a program.
  • the method for descrambling digital television of this embodiment may include the following steps.
  • step 110 a channel change instruction to switch to the target program is received.
  • the user can issue various commands to the set top box through the remote control of the digital television or the menu button on the panel, for example, switching to the switching instruction of the target program A, and the set top box receives the switching instruction, wherein the target program A is plus Disturb the program.
  • step 120 it is determined whether there is target authorization control information of the target program in the pre-stored authorization control information data.
  • the set top box switches to the target program A in response to the received channel change command, and reads the program information (including the Transport ID, the Source ID, and the service ID) of the target program A from the database, and the pre-stored authorization according to the program information.
  • the control information data is searched for whether there is target authorization control information of the target program A.
  • Entitlement Control Message is private information of a Conditional Access (CA) system, including CW and private authorization information transmitted in a secure manner, applied to digital television.
  • CA Conditional Access
  • step 130 if yes, the target authorization control information is sent to the smart card, and the control word returned by the smart card is received.
  • the target authorization control information of the target program A is found from the pre-stored authorization control information data
  • the target authorization control information is directly retrieved and the target authorization control information is sent to the smart card of the digital television, and the smart card receives the The target authorizes the control information and returns the current control word to the set top box.
  • step 140 a descrambler is set according to the control word to descramble the target program.
  • the control word may be directly extracted from the smart card according to the target authorization control information, and the descrambler is configured to solve the target program.
  • the interference does not need to obtain the control word by acquiring the program map of the target program, parsing and filtering, etc., and the descrambling time when the digital TV is changed is reduced, and the fast descrambling is realized.
  • FIG. 2 is a schematic flow chart of a method for digital electrolytic disturbance provided by this embodiment.
  • the difference between this embodiment and the first embodiment is that the content of the pre-stored authorization control information data is added, and an optional implementation manner is provided when it is determined that the pre-existing authorization control information data has no target authorization control information, and An optional implementation after the second descrambling.
  • the method for descrambling digital television of this embodiment may include the following steps.
  • step 210 the authorization control information data is pre-stored.
  • the authorization control information data may be sent by the front end, and the authorization control information data sent by the front end may include authorization control information of all programs at the current frequency point; or the authorization control information data sent by the front end may include the current frequency point and Authorization control information of all programs under adjacent frequency points; wherein the front end refers to a cable television room.
  • step 220 a channel change command to switch to the target program is received.
  • step 230 it is determined whether there is target authorization control information of the target program in the pre-stored authorization control information data.
  • the process jumps to the following step 240; when there is no target authorization control information of the target program in the pre-stored authorization control information data, the jump Go to step 250 below.
  • step 240 if yes, the target authorization control information is sent to the smart card, and the control word returned by the smart card is received.
  • the set top box after receiving the control word returned by the smart card, the set top box jumps to step 270 described below.
  • step 250 if not, the program map of the target program is acquired from the front end and parsed, and the corresponding parsed data and packet identifier information are obtained.
  • the set-top box acquires the program mapping table of the target program from the digital television front end, and parses the program mapping table. Get parsed data and packet identifier information.
  • a filter is set according to the filtering parameter and the packet identifier information to filter the parsed data, the target authorization control information data is obtained and saved, the target authorization control information is retrieved from the target authorization control information data, and the control information is obtained from the smart card according to the target authorization. Extract the control word.
  • the filter parameters of the filter are alternately changed, and the filter parameter of the authorization control information data is generally filtered by the filter to be 0x80 or 0x81, and the filter The filter parameters alternate between 0x80 and 0x81.
  • the filter parameter of the filter is 0x80
  • the filter parameter of the filter needs to be modified to 0x81.
  • the set top box filters the parsed data according to the filtering parameter and the packet identifier information setting filter, obtains the target authorization control information data including the target authorization control information, saves the target authorization control information data, and authorizes the control information data from the target.
  • the target authorization control information is retrieved, the target authorization control information is sent to the smart card, and the control word returned by the smart card according to the target authorization control information is received.
  • step 270 a descrambler is set according to the control word to descramble the target program.
  • step 280 the process jumps to the above S260 every preset time period until the channel change command or the shutdown command is received again.
  • the above steps 210-270 are the processing flow of the first descrambling of the set top box when the program is switched. Since the target program is a scrambled program, in order to realize the subsequent normal receiving signal to play the target program, the descrambling operation needs to be continued.
  • the general control word contains a parity key. The control word changes every preset time.
  • the target authorization control information of the corresponding target program also changes, for example, every 10 seconds. To achieve descrambling, every The above S260 is executed cyclically for 10 seconds until the channel change command is received again or the shutdown command is received to end the loop operation.
  • the target program in this embodiment refers to a scrambled program, and only the scrambled program needs to be descrambled, and the clear stream program can receive the signal normally without descrambling.

L'invention concerne un procédé et un dispositif de désembrouillage de télévision numérique. Le procédé consiste : à recevoir une instruction de commutation de canal pour une commutation vers un programme cible ; à déterminer si des informations de commande d'authentification préenregistrée contiennent des informations de commande d'authentification cible du programme cible ; si tel est le cas, à transmettre, à une carte à puce, les informations de commande d'authentification cible ; à recevoir un mot de commande comme réponse en provenance de la carte à puce ; et à configurer, selon le mot de commande, un désembrouilleur, et à désembrouiller le programme cible.
